Listen as Renee Oates, RN and Director of Medical Services at Primary Care of Southwest Georgia, explains how healow Televisits™ were quickly and seamlessly integrated into the health center’s workflow. Renee shares how the HEDIS® dashboard and Population Health modules, in conjunction with televisits, are vital assets during the coronavirus pandemic to avoid gaps in care and provide real-time data for chronically ill patients. From Patient Portal to training staff to questionnaire screening, Primary Care of Southwest Georgia uses televisits to help run their point-of-care, on-site testing smoothly and efficiently.
